A tweed-clad buffoon has proved mightier than an army of muscled Spartan warriors: Mr Bean's Holiday reached the top of the worldwide box office this week, toppling the epic 300 from the No 1 spot.
The Rowan Atkinson comedy, which sees Mr Bean holidaying on the French Riviera with catastrophic consequences, took over $33m (£16.6m) in 26 countries.
One place below finds 300 with earnings of $30m (£15m) in 52 nations. Zack Snyder's chest-thumping action spectacular had dominated the charts for the previous two weeks and has so far earned more than $125m (£63.2m) outside America.
Rounding out the top three was the Disney animated feature Meet The Robinsons. The film tells the tale of a brilliant boy inventor, who time travels to find the dastardly people who have stolen his latest innovation. In its opening week, the film grossed $8.5m (£4.3m) in 22 countries.
